Seite 2 von 3

Re: Smart Services Reverse Engineering

Verfasst: Di 20. Mai 2025, 12:19
von CarlosTT
JimmyN hat geschrieben: Mo 19. Mai 2025, 11:45
Mein Ziel ist ein vollständiger Ersatz der Segway-Dienste durch eine "React Native" App zur Steuerung des Fahrzeugs über BLE und 4G. Ich hoffe, Frontend-Designer für die Zusammenarbeit an diesem Teil des Projekts zu finden.
May be for iOS I can help. When I activate my license we can test it.

Re: Smart Services Reverse Engineering

Verfasst: Mi 28. Mai 2025, 03:05
von JimmyN
So, so, ich hatte einen Unfall ... Ein Fußgänger lief vor mir her und telefonierte, ohne auf die Straße zu schauen.
2000 Euro Reparaturrechnung!


Ich werde dieses Projekt fortsetzen, sobald es repariert ist, haha.


Bitte fahren Sie immer sicher und tragen Sie die richtige Ausrüstung.

Re: Smart Services Reverse Engineering

Verfasst: Mi 28. Mai 2025, 08:53
von Schnabelwesen
O, das ist ein großer Schaden. Hoffentlich hast du dich nicht verletzt. Ansonsten gute Besserung, auch für den Roller!
Schöne Grüße, Bertolt

Re: Smart Services Reverse Engineering

Verfasst: Sa 19. Jul 2025, 10:30
von JohnnieWalker
Du hattest geschrieben, dass du einige BLE-Befehle herausfinden konntest. Hast du zufällig den BLE-Befehl für 100% Ladelimit gefunden? Dieser würde mir sehr weiterhelfen. Falls du diesen hast, würde ich mich über eine private Nachricht mit dem Code freuen.

Viele Grüße

Marcel

Re: Smart Services Reverse Engineering

Verfasst: Do 24. Jul 2025, 10:36
von JimmyN
JohnnieWalker hat geschrieben: Sa 19. Jul 2025, 10:30 Du hattest geschrieben, dass du einige BLE-Befehle herausfinden konntest. Hast du zufällig den BLE-Befehl für 100% Ladelimit gefunden? Dieser würde mir sehr weiterhelfen. Falls du diesen hast, würde ich mich über eine private Nachricht mit dem Code freuen.

Viele Grüße

Marcel
Hallo Marcel,
Da ich mein Moped aktuell nicht aus der Reparatur zurückhabe, kann ich nichts testen. Ich habe noch nicht viel mit BLE entwickelt. Ich habe jedoch viele Befehle und überlege, eine App zu entwickeln, mit der ich viele Werte ändern kann.

Ich hänge immer noch an der Bluetooth-Authentifizierung fest. Sie scheint Standard-Ninebot-Befehle zu verwenden. Hat jemand versucht, den Ninebot IAP über BLE mit dem Roller zu verbinden, während er entsperrt ist?

https://iap.scooterhacking.org

Wenn dieses Programm die Werte vom Moped lesen kann, kann ich problemlos eine BLE-App erstellen, um die gewünschten Werte zu ändern.

Danke

Re: Smart Services Reverse Engineering

Verfasst: So 28. Sep 2025, 11:13
von begbie69
Hallo Jimmy,
die App findet den Roller, es steht dann da das es verbunden ist, aber weiter funktioniert nichts.

Sent: 3E215B00
[SEC] Sent: 5AA500EExxxxxxxxxxx
Sent: 3E2003710100
Sent: 3E20016704
Sent: 3E20011A02
Sent: 3E20012202
Sent: 3E22012002
Sent: 3E22011802
Sent: 3E23011702
Sent: 3E22011702

Re: Smart Services Reverse Engineering

Verfasst: Di 7. Okt 2025, 08:42
von JimmyN
Hallo alle,
Ich möchte euch allen ein Update zu diesem Projekt geben. Ich habe die gesamte Fahrzeugtelemetrie entschlüsselt und funktioniere. Ich arbeite derzeit an einem Ersatz für die Ninebot-App, der Karten, Batterieprozentsatz, Sperrstatus usw. enthält.

In letzter Zeit habe ich mich dem Senden von Befehlen zugewandt. Ich habe von einigen sehr netten Leuten einige Dokumente erhalten. Trotzdem ist dieser Teil des Projekts der schwierigste, da Ninebot ein Befehlsautorisierungsschema implementiert hat. Wenn jemand Erfahrung mit Firmware-Patches und -Reversals hat, meldet euch bitte bei mir unter @dm.

Dies war mein teuerstes und eines meiner mühsamsten Projekte, aber ich hoffe, dass ich zumindest jemandem helfen kann, sein IoT wieder in einen einwandfreien Zustand zu versetzen.

Re: Smart Services Reverse Engineering

Verfasst: So 29. Mär 2026, 16:51
von Tolleres
Hi Jimmy,

wow, vielen Dank für deine Mühe. Bist du inzwischen schon weiter gekommen?

Viele liebe Grüße,

Andreas

Re: Smart Services Reverse Engineering

Verfasst: Di 31. Mär 2026, 14:49
von JimmyN
Hallo,

Entschuldigung für die fehlenden Updates. Ich habe das Backend in den letzten Monaten getestet und es läuft absolut stabil, ohne die Probleme, die ich zuvor mit Segway Smart Services hatte.

Ich habe einige Screenshots der Web-Oberfläche angehängt. Sie befindet sich momentan noch im Aufbau, aber alle Funktionen sind bereits implementiert: Entsperren, Alarmbenachrichtigungen, Statusanzeige, Fahrten, Geschwindigkeit und einige weitere.

Leider ist die Konvertierung derzeit nur in eine Richtung möglich, es sei denn, Sie sind sehr erfahren im Ausbau und der sicheren Aufbewahrung des SMD-eSIM-Chips.

Wenn Sie das System nutzen möchten, schreiben Sie mir bitte eine Direktnachricht. Ich helfe Ihnen gerne weiter.

https://i.imgur.com/YXTmEGm.png

Re: Smart Services Reverse Engineering

Verfasst: Di 31. Mär 2026, 16:17
von Jemand
@JimmyN: Ist dir beim Reverse-Engineering eigentlich irgendwie zufällig bekannt geworden, wieso so viele Leute Probleme mit der Verbindung des Rollers über Mobilfunk haben? Also die Verbindung bricht bei vielen nach einiger Zeit ab und kommt auch teilweise gar nicht mehr oder erst nach Monaten zustande - außer einmalig, wenn man den Akku für ca. 30 Minuten trennt. Dies wird per GSM gesendet aber danach ist weiterhin die Verbindung nicht möglich. Das würde mich mal interessieren, weil das nicht nach einem Defekt, sondern eher nach einem Software-Problem aussieht.